Tennis’ most talked-about power couple, Stefanos Tsitsipas and Paula Badosa, have sparked speculation about their future after attending the Laureus Awards this week.

The couple, who made their relationship public in 2023, were the center of attention as they took the red carpet in matching all-white outfits.

But what really caught everyone’s eye was the playful hint they dropped regarding their relationship’s next chapter.

A High-Profile Love Story

Tsitsipas and Badosa, affectionately known as ‘Tsitsidosa’ by fans, quickly became one of tennis’ most glamorous duos.

Their love story captivated audiences not only due to their undeniable chemistry but also because of their impressive performances on the court.

However, just months after going public with their relationship, the couple made headlines again in May 2024 when they announced an amicable split after nearly a year together.

The separation didn’t last long, though, as they rekindled their romance less than three weeks later, much to the delight of their fans.

Wedding Bells on the Horizon?

At the Laureus Awards, where the best athletes from around the world are honored, Tsitsipas and Badosa seemed to hint that they might be considering taking their relationship to the next level.

When asked about their matching white outfits, Tsitsipas revealed that white is his favorite color, adding, “That’s also why I like Wimbledon.”

Badosa, who stood beside him, teased, “Maybe it’s a Greek color.”

Then, Tsitsipas added, “It’s a Greek color, Greek wedding,” prompting Badosa to playfully suggest, “Maybe it’s a sign!”

To which Tsitsipas responded with a lighthearted, “You never know, you never know!” The couple’s joking exchange only fueled speculation about a potential future together.

Greece or Spain? The Wedding Debate

When quizzed further about whether they’d tie the knot in Greece, Tsitsipas explained, “We’re still trying to figure it out.”

Badosa chimed in, teasing the friendly competition between their two countries, saying, “We’re competing, like Spain, Greece, Spain, Greece.

But Greece has my heart.” Tsitsipas nodded in agreement, concluding, “For sure Mediterranean, that’s for certain.”
